Turkey's initial election results show Erdogan ahead

EPA-EFE/TOLGA BOZOGLU

Initial results from Turkey's presidential election indicate that sitting President Recep Tayyip Erdogan is leading the opposition with 53.9% of the votes, as reported by the Anadolu Agency.

His main rival Kemal Kilicdaroglu stands second with 40.1% of support. These results were derived from the tabulation of 25.69% of the total votes cast.

Erdogan had previously said he expects to win re-election in the first round and with over half of the counted votes in his favor, he appears to be in a strong position to do so. However, as more votes are counted, the margin between the candidates is likely to change.
